The DRC’s tropical climate and rapid urban development create strong demand for materials that are waterproof, easy to install, and low-maintenance. PVC membrane foil film sheets are ideal for local contractors, furniture makers and small retail shops because they offer durability against humidity, good abrasion resistance, and a wide variety of decorative finishes from wood grain to marble and glossy or matte solids.

When sourcing in bulk, focus on suppliers that control production end-to-end, offer flexible OEM options, and provide clear packing and labelling. Key commercial factors include minimum order quantities (MOQ), lead times, sample availability, and packaging suitable for long-haul ocean or river transport to ports like Matadi and onward inland delivery to Kinshasa.

Shipping to the DRC commonly uses Port of Matadi for ocean freight and river transport to Kinshasa when available. Inland trucking routes connect Matadi, Lubumbashi and other urban centers. Work with an experienced freight forwarder who understands DRC customs procedures (commercial invoice, packing list, certificate of origin and any required testing or approvals). Allow extra transit time for inland clearance and road conditions, and plan packaging to protect against humidity and rough handling.

In the DRC market, popular uses include furniture surface laminates for local carpentry shops, kitchen anti-oil films for restaurants and households, bathroom and floor films for easy renovation, skirting and wall films for hotels and offices, and protective films during transport. For retail customers and small contractors, ordering standardized roll sizes and offering pre-cut split packaging reduces waste and simplifies installation.
Start with sample rolls to verify texture, adhesion and print color under local lighting. Confirm MOQ, confirm packaging for long transit, request clear photos of finished rolls and labels, and agree on payment terms (T/T, L/C options may be available). For first-time shipments to the DRC, add contingency days to lead time estimates to handle inland clearance.
